The Founder's Voice

Why being a builder is no longer enough in an age of infinite noise

By Kristen Lowe · 8 min read
Editor's note: In a world flooded with AI-generated content, the only way to stand out is to be undeniably human.

Building a company has never been easier. The technical barriers to entry have collapsed, allowing anyone with a laptop and a subscription to an LLM to move from concept to product in a matter of days. But this ease of creation has created a secondary, much harder problem: the death of attention. As platforms like X and LinkedIn become saturated with low-effort, AI-generated sludge, the signal-to-noise ratio has plummeted. For a founder, the challenge is no longer just about shipping code; it is about convincing a distracted, cynical public that your existence matters. You are no longer competing against other startups; you are competing against the sheer volume of automated mediocrity.

The Myth of the Performer

Many founders hesitate to build a public presence because they believe they must become entertainers. They think they need to be contrarian, vulnerable, or constantly performing a version of themselves that is optimized for engagement. This is a mistake. High-leverage communication does not require you to be a character in a play. It requires you to be a source of truth. The most effective way to capture attention is through founder-led communication—a strategy that relies on directness rather than performance. When you speak directly to your audience about the reality of your work, you bypass the filters that people use to block out marketing noise.

People care about and root for other humans, not entities or widgets.

The core of this strategy is a single, honest answer to one question: Why did you start this company? This is not a marketing slogan; it is the narrative engine of your business. Starting a company is a high-risk, life-altering decision. If you cannot articulate the reason that made you rearrange your entire life to pursue this path, you will struggle to convince anyone else to join you. Whether it is a personal frustration or a massive market gap, your 'why' is the only thing that differentiates you from the thousands of other people building similar tools for the sake of profit alone.

The Three Archetypes of Connection

To make this practical, you can categorise your communication into one of three archetypes. These are not boxes to limit you, but frameworks to help you choose your voice. The first is the Problem Founder. You started this because you had a specific pain point. Your content should focus on empathy and the shared experience of that struggle. The second is the Insight Founder. You saw something others missed. Your content should focus on expertise and the logic of your discovery. The third is the Vision Founder. You are building a better world. Your content should focus on the future and the possibility of change.

Strategic Communication Framework
  • Identify your archetype: Problem, Insight, or Vision.
  • Define your goal: Are you building trust, identity, or following?
  • Select your voice: Direct, expert, or aspirational.
  • Establish messaging pillars: The three things you will always talk about.

The goal is to move from being a vendor to being a leader. When you communicate through your archetype, you evoke a specific response in your audience. Problem founders evoke identification. Insight founders evoke trust. Vision founders evoke the desire to follow. Once you establish this connection, you are no longer just selling a product; you are inviting people into a mission. In an era of automated content, that invitation is the most valuable asset you have.

The Energy Hegemon

Base Power's $13 billion bet on the grid

By Packy McCormick · 10 min read
Editor's note: A look at how a three-year-old company is positioning itself to dominate the world's largest industry.

Base Power Company is currently a toddler with a massive ego. At less than three years old, the company has just secured a $1 billion Series D, bringing its valuation to $13 billion. To put that in perspective, it is already the second most valuable energy startup in the world. While most companies at this stage are still trying to find product-market fit, Base is already making moves to disrupt an industry dominated by century-old incumbents. This is not just a successful funding round; it is a signal of intent. The market is betting that Base can do to energy what SpaceX did to space: win a massive, stagnant, and highly regulated market through sheer technical and operational superiority.

The Scale of Ambition

The numbers surrounding Base are staggering, but the real story lies in the gap between its current valuation and its ultimate goal. CEO Zach Dell has suggested that Base could become a $400 billion company. When compared to the giants of the industry—Saudi Aramco at $1.7 trillion or Exxon Mobil at $650 billion—the ambition is clear. Base is not looking for a niche in the renewable energy market. It is looking to capture a significant portion of the total global energy market. Energy is the foundation of all economic activity; if you control the flow and the reliability of power, you control the base of the entire economic pyramid.

Base can become a $400 billion company.

This level of ambition requires more than just good software or clever hardware. It requires a fundamental rethinking of how energy is distributed and managed. The energy industry is characterized by massive capital requirements and extreme inertia. To break through, a company must be able to scale at a rate that makes the incumbents look slow and obsolete. Base is betting that by integrating hardware, software, and intelligent grid management, they can create a flywheel effect that traditional utilities simply cannot match.

Winning the Incumbent Game

Winning an old market is a specific kind of warfare. It is not enough to be better; you have to be so much better that the cost of staying with the incumbent becomes unbearable. For Base, this means proving that their solution is not just a supplement to the existing grid, but a replacement for the inefficient parts of it. They are targeting the massive, distributed energy needs of a world that is increasingly electrified. As we move toward more complex, decentralized power needs, the old centralized models of the 20th century will struggle to keep up. Base is positioning itself as the operating system for this new era.

The Base Power Thesis
  • Targeting the largest industry on earth.
  • Using software-driven hardware to outpace legacy utilities.
  • Scaling at a ratio that matches increasing valuation.
  • Capturing the shift from centralized to distributed energy.

The risk is, of course, immense. A $13 billion valuation for a company with such a short history is a heavy burden. If they fail to execute on the scale they have promised, the collapse will be as significant as the rise. But in the current era of massive capital deployment, the winners are often those who are willing to play for the highest stakes. Base is not playing for a seat at the table; they are playing to own the room.

The Grammar of Magic

Tolkien and the power of sub-creation

By Maria Popova · 9 min read
Editor's note: An exploration of why fantasy is not a genre for children, but a fundamental human impulse.

There is a persistent, mistaken belief that fairy tales are a medium designed specifically for children. We categorize them as such to domesticate them, to strip them of their teeth and treat them as mere diversions for the young. But J.R.R. Tolkien argued that this is a category error. A fairy story is not defined by its audience, but by its use of 'Faerie'—a specific kind of magic that is not the cheap trickery of a stage magician, but a fundamental shift in the rules of reality. To engage with a fairy story is to engage with the capacity of the human mind to create worlds that are both different from and deeply connected to our own.

The Magic of the Adjective

Tolkien's most striking insight lies in the connection between language and enchantment. He observed that the invention of the adjective was perhaps the first great act of magic. When we can take the 'green' from the grass or the 'blue' from the sky, we are performing an act of abstraction. We are separating a quality from a thing. This ability to manipulate concepts is the precursor to the ability to manipulate reality in fiction. If the mind can conceive of 'lightness' as a property independent of an object, it can eventually conceive of a stone that is light enough to fly. Language is the tool through which we build the architecture of the impossible.

The mind that thought of light, heavy, grey, yellow, still, swift, also conceived of magic.

This process is what Tolkien called 'sub-creation'. Humans are not merely observers of the world; we are creators within it. When we write, when we paint, or when we build mythologies, we are not just copying reality. We are using the materials of our existence to construct something new. This is not a 'disease of language' or a flight from truth; it is the highest expression of the human intellect. We use the tools of our reality to explore the boundaries of what is possible.

Beyond the Nursery

The designation of certain literature as 'children's' is an arbitrary choice made by adults. It assumes that children are the only ones capable of wonder, or that adults have outgrown the need for it. This ignores the fact that the themes of fairy tales—morality, adventure, and the struggle against darkness—are universal. They are not 'for' children; they are for anyone who recognizes that the world is more than just a collection of facts and figures. To read a fairy tale is to reclaim the ability to see the world through a lens of possibility rather than just utility.

Elements of Sub-Creation
  • The use of Faerie to alter the mood and power of a narrative.
  • The application of linguistic abstraction to create new forms.
  • The refusal to explain away the magic through scientific logic.
  • The creation of a world that follows its own internal consistency.

Ultimately, the study of fantasy is the study of the human spirit's refusal to be contained by the physical world. By creating new forms, we expand the definition of what it means to be human. We are not just inhabitants of a world; we are the architects of the meanings we find within it.

The 1873 Warning

Debt, railroads, and the AI infrastructure race

By Stratechery · 12 min read
Editor's note: A historical parallel that suggests the current AI boom might be built on more precarious ground than it appears.

In 1870, Jay Cooke was an American hero. He was the man who financed the Union during the Civil War, and he was the man who would eventually trigger a global panic. Cooke's mistake was not his ambition, but his method. To fund the Northern Pacific Railway, he turned to retail investors, using appeals to patriotism and massive media campaigns to sell bonds. He was essentially trying to build the future of American transport using a mountain of debt and the hope of endless growth. When the credit markets tightened in 1873, the house of cards collapsed, leading to a multi-year depression that reshaped the global economy.

The Modern Parallel

The parallels to the current AI moment are difficult to ignore. In the 1870s, the capital was flowing into railroads; today, it is flowing into AI infrastructure. The scale of investment is comparable. If we adjust the sums of money from the 1870s for the size of the modern economy, the $500 million spent annually on railway bonds back then is equivalent to roughly $600 billion today. This is remarkably close to the projected investment by major tech companies in 2026. We are seeing a massive, concentrated bet on a single transformative technology, funded by vast amounts of capital that must eventually produce a return.

The scale of investment in AI today mirrors the railroad boom of the 1870s.

There is, however, one key difference. While many companies are borrowing heavily to fund their CapEx, Microsoft remains an outlier. It is one of the few hyperscalers that continues to fund its massive infrastructure build-out through free cash flow rather than debt. This distinction is critical. In a period of rapid expansion, the ability to self-fund is the difference between a sustainable build-out and a bubble that relies on the continuous availability of cheap credit.

The Risk of the Build-Out

The danger is not in the technology itself, but in the financial structure supporting it. If the AI revolution does not deliver the productivity gains required to service the debt used to build it, we face a systemic correction. The railroad companies eventually finished their lines, but they did so through multiple bankruptcies and mergers. The infrastructure remained, but the original investors were wiped out. We may find ourselves in a similar position: the AI infrastructure will be built, but the current leaders may not be the ones who own it when the dust settles.

The Debt Indicators
  • Comparison of 1870s railway bonds to 2026 AI CapEx.
  • The divergence between cash-flow funded growth (Microsoft) and debt-funded growth (others).
  • The rising cost of debt for major tech hyperscalers.
  • The necessity of immediate productivity returns to prevent a credit crunch.

We are currently in the 'build' phase of a massive technological cycle. History suggests that this phase is often characterized by exuberant spending and significant financial risk. Whether this leads to a new era of prosperity or a repeat of 1873 depends on whether the value created by AI can outpace the cost of the capital used to create it.

The Intelligence Slingshot

When AI begins to design itself

By Dwarkesh Patel · 15 min read
Editor's note: A deep dive into the concept of recursive self-improvement and the potential for a sudden explosion in intelligence.

The most significant question in the field of artificial intelligence is not whether we will achieve human-level intelligence, but what happens immediately after. If we reach a point where an AI can perform AI research as well as a human expert, we enter the realm of recursive self-improvement (RSI). This is the idea of a feedback loop: smarter AI designs better AI, which in turn designs even smarter AI. This process could create a 'slingshot' effect, where years of human-scale progress are compressed into months or even weeks, leading to a sudden and massive leap in capability.

The R&D Feedback Loop

Historically, skepticism around RSI has been based on the idea that AI progress is bottlenecked by human expert data. The argument is that an AI cannot learn to be smarter than a human if it only has access to human-generated information. However, this ignores the fact that AI research is a highly verifiable domain. You can test a new architecture, run it on a benchmark, and see immediately if it works. This allows for an iterative, hill-climbing process that does not rely solely on human instruction. Once the AI can navigate this feedback loop independently, the speed of progress changes fundamentally.

Once we automate AI R&D, we trigger a feedback loop that could lead to superintelligence within a year.

Ryan Greenblatt, a chief scientist at Redwood Research, suggests a median timeline for this automation of around 2031. If this prediction holds, the transition from AGI to ASI (Artificial Superintelligence) could be incredibly rapid. We are not talking about a gradual increase in capability, but a vertical climb. The challenge is that our current methods of safety and alignment are designed for human-scale intelligence, not for entities that can outthink us by orders of magnitude.

The Alignment Problem

As these systems become more competent, the stakes of alignment become existential. If we create superintelligences that are not perfectly aligned with human values, the consequences could be catastrophic. The problem is not just about preventing 'evil' intent; it is about preventing 'reward hacking'. An AI might find a way to achieve its programmed goal that is technically correct but practically disastrous for humanity. In a world of superintelligences, even a small error in the specification of a goal can lead to a total loss of control.

Risks of Recursive Self-Improvement
  • The compression of decades of progress into a single year.
  • The difficulty of aligning superintelligent agents to human nuance.
  • The risk of reward hacking and unintended goal achievement.
  • The potential for AIs to collude or deceive human supervisors.

We are essentially trying to build a pilot for a plane that is being constructed while it is already in flight. The speed of the build-out, combined with the increasing autonomy of the design process, leaves very little room for error. The trajectory we are on suggests that the most important decisions in human history will be made in the next decade.

The Watermark Fallacy

Why regulating AI output is a losing game

By Stratechery · 5 min read
Editor's note: An analysis of the technical and philosophical failures of mandatory AI watermarking.

In response to the EU's AI Act, companies like Anthropic are exploring the implementation of watermarking for generative content. The goal is to create a way to distinguish between human-generated and AI-generated text or images. On the surface, this seems like a sensible regulatory response to the problem of deepfakes and misinformation. However, the idea is fundamentally flawed, both technically and philosophically. It attempts to solve a structural shift in how information is produced by applying a superficial label that is easily bypassed.

The Technical Futility

Watermarking works by embedding subtle patterns into the output that are invisible to humans but detectable by algorithms. The problem is that these patterns are incredibly fragile. A simple process of paraphrasing, reformatting, or even slightly altering the tone of a text can strip away the watermark. In the world of images, changing the resolution or applying a filter can achieve the same result. For watermarking to be effective, it would require a level of control over the entire information ecosystem that simply does not exist. It is a band-aid on a wound that is far too deep.

Watermarking is a technical solution to a social problem that it cannot actually solve.

Furthermore, the pursuit of watermarking creates a false sense of security. If a piece of content lacks a watermark, people may assume it is human-made, even if it is actually a high-quality AI generation that has been cleaned of its markers. This creates a new kind of deception, where the absence of a label becomes a signal of authenticity that is itself unreliable. Instead of reducing misinformation, watermarking may actually make it harder to navigate the truth.

The Philosophical Error

Beyond the technical failures, there is a deeper philosophical issue. Watermarking assumes that 'AI-generated' is a category of content that is inherently different from 'human-generated' content in a way that matters for its truthfulness or value. But as models become more sophisticated, the distinction becomes increasingly meaningless. If an AI writes a beautiful essay or generates a stunning photograph, the value of that output is not diminished by its origin. By focusing on the origin rather than the content, we are missing the point of the revolution.

Why Watermarking Fails
  • Fragility: Simple edits can remove the watermark.
  • False Security: The absence of a watermark does not guarantee human origin.
  • Regulatory Mismatch: It attempts to regulate the tool rather than the use case.
  • Diminishing Returns: The cost of implementation outweighs the actual security provided.

The real challenge of the AI era is not identifying the source of information, but developing the critical thinking skills required to evaluate it. We cannot regulate our way out of a change in the nature of reality. We must instead learn to live in a world where the distinction between human and machine is no longer a reliable guide to truth.
